As you probably know, every bookmaker must meet the security standards imposed by the international gaming authorities without any exception, although there are some bookmakers with more rigid conditions than others. One of the authorities aim is to guarantee a Responsible Gaming Policy. 

 

The objective of every bookmaker (including Betting Exchanges like Betfair) is to provide a protected entertainment environment to every user. This means that players should regard sports gambling as a way of having fun, and never as a way to make money. 

 

Hence there are three different types of players for the Bookmakers:

 

-Recreational Players: Players that wager short amounts with little regularity and with a low success rate with their bets. This kind of players usually follow the responsible gaming policy, as they only bet for fun and not as a way of making money. Of course it makes no sense if you spend your own money gambling online and you're not interested in profiting. There is a huge difference between making a profit with entertainment gambling and to gamble as a way to sustain yourself financially.

 

-Non-recreational Players: Unlike recreational players, these players place a large number of bets, with stakes slightly higher than normal and with a good success rate on their bets. Bookmakers recognize these players as regular costumers who are aware of how the markets work and how to profit from them.

 

-Irresponsible Players: This group of players is the main reason why a Responsible Gaming Policy is necessary. These are users who tend to place a huge number of bets with a very low success rate. Users who are mentally disordered or who simply lose control of their financial situation and start spending all their money gambling often force the Bookmaker to make an intervention. Their account might be suspended or simply have a transaction limit. They recognize users as irresponsible players by simply analyzing your betting results pattern. If you have a lot of lost bets you will probably be considered as one of them.

The Responsible Gaming Policy however might give some problems to users who are using Matched Betting as one's objective is to lose his stakes at the Bookmaker and to win at Betfair simultaneously. If one wagers thousands of dollars everyday with the objective of losing them at the Bookmaker, there is a high risk for that person's account to be suspended by the bookmaker.

 

How may one avoid being considered an irresponsible player by the bookmaker?

 

-Try not to place a large number of bets right after creating a new account.

 

-Avoid wagering large amounts at a time. If you chose stakes between 30 and 70 euros, the bookmaker will probably consider that you are a responsible player who is gambling just for fun. That way you will not have any security problems with your account.

 

Finally here is a short list with bookmakers who have more strict conditions concerning the Responsible Gaming policy:

 

-Sportingbet

-Paddypower

-Boylesports

-Interwetten

-Bodog

 

There are some exceptions for these kind of security procedures. For instance, when a player place large stakes to qualify for a bonus.
